Spalona Góra
Spalona Góra is a peak in Sanok, Podkarpackie and has an elevation of 363 metres. Spalona Góra is situated nearby to the hamlet Kopalnia, as well as near Dołoszyce.Places of Interest

Grabownica Starzeńska is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Brzozów, within Brzozów County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land.
